Chapter 3 Interpersonal Communication And The Self By Lindsey Thomas Communicating with oneself is called intrapersonal communication. this internal conversation is an ongoing process that rarely stops. intrapersonal communication occurs when we are thinking, studying, writing, dreaming, reading, listening, and so forth. In the following we will discuss the similarities and differences among each form of communication, including its definition, level of intentionality, goals, and contexts. intrapersonal communication is communication with oneself using internal vocalization or reflective thinking. This chapter discusses perception of self and others in interpersonal communication. it covers key topics such as self concept, self awareness, self esteem, perception, and impression management. This chapter discusses the self concept and how it relates to interpersonal communication. it defines self concept and self esteem and how they develop through reflected appraisals from others and social comparisons. Definition 25 the two types of self fulfilling prophecies are self imposed prophecies (occur when your own expectations influence your behavior) and those that occur when one person's expectations govern another's actions.
